What does it take for a student to make a successful application to Oxford, Cambridge, or another highly competitive university? And how can educators provide the right guidance at each stage of that journey?
On this online course, you’ll explore how to support learners to build strong, competitive applications, with practical guidance throughout.
Developed by Jesus College, University of Oxford, you’ll gain insight into how admissions decisions are made and how to help learners demonstrate their academic potential with confidence.
Across seven weeks, the course develops the knowledge and approaches needed to guide students through the full application journey, from early encouragement to transition into higher education.
Understand Oxbridge applications
Begin by exploring what makes Oxford and other competitive universities distinctive, and when it’s appropriate to encourage students to apply.
You’ll examine how admissions teams assess applications, what qualities they look for, and how contextual factors may shape decision-making.
Support students in building strong applications
The course then focuses on how students can demonstrate their academic interest and potential.
You’ll explore supercurricular learning and how it strengthens personal statements, alongside practical strategies to support subject-specific engagement within the education system.
Prepare students for selection and transition to university
The course also considers the transition to higher education, including academic, pastoral, and financial factors, helping educators support students in making a successful move to university life.
